Wisconsin commission OKs studies for 6 highway projects

MADISON, Wis. (AP) — The state Transportation Projects Commission has approved six Wisconsin highway projects for further environmental studies.

The commission met Wednesday in Madison. Its approval marks the next step for the six projects, which are still considered potential project candidates pending further review.

The highway projects involve improvements to:

— a six-mile segment of Interstate-94 in St. Croix County
— a 19-mile section of US-12 in Dane County
— a 56-mile stretch of Interstate 39/90 in Dane, Columbia and Sauk counties
— a nine-mile corridor of US-51 in Dane County
— a 14-mile segment of Interstate 43 in Milwaukee and Ozaukee counties
— a 3.5-mile stretch of Interstate 94 in Milwaukee County.
